The pools are incredible. The 1st one in my opinion is the nicest. It has lots of space to sit on the rocks and enjoy the area. The second pool, further up, is better protected from the wind, however there is very little area to sit, and it is on soil, not rocks. The third pool is a significant walk from the second and you need to be confident to climb rocks. Very easy scrambling, not for everybody though. ******Baboon Warning*********** While we were there, two people had their bag stollen by baboons. Both were being careful. We had food snatched out of our hands by baboons, again, we were aware of the baboons and were being careful. In the way there a big make baboon blocked our path. Not sure why, however we had to wait for him to move on. At no stage did I feel that we were in danger. At the same time we did have to be careful. A suggestion is not to go up to the pools to picnic. Also, even if you don’t have food in your bag, don’t put keys and phones in your bag. Both people who we saw with their bags stollen had to get the bags back as they had car keys in them. It adds a lot of stress.

Amazing experience. There are limited slots everyday only in season and it gets booked out fast. The walk to the last pool is not challenging but a few sections require a bit of scrambling. There are many more pools which can be explored. It is possible to swim but some pools are very deep so be careful. The trail markers are few and far apart so there are chances of getting lost. Also heard of Baboon issues but luckily I didn't face any. It is recommended not to take food and eat it openly due to this. Also don't leave bags unattended, baboons might steal it. Carry enough water with salts as it can get very hot. There is ample parking opposite the gate. Gate opens at 7:30

A beautiful walk up to the first lot of main pools. The walk is well marked. The pools are gorgeous to swim in. Very natural and wild still. The hike up to the second pool area is a bit tougher and the last lot up to the very top waterfall is quite steep and high. I'm scared of heights but I managed. I wouldn't recommend taking children under 10 on this part of the hike as you need to do some climbing and scrambling using your arms. Well worth the hike. We spent 7 hours doing all 3 with swimming in between. So be sure to leave early , take lots of water and food.

The pools are beautiful but the management of this trail is dismal.

I'm an experienced hiker, had GPS and high res maps on my phone of trail and still got hopelessly lost multiple times. What should have taken an hour and a half round trip took two and a half.

Very frustrating as all the trail needs is new markers which are inexpensive. If you're on the trail its totally fine but very easy to come off the trail.

Paid for permits are in place for "conservation", but with the trail as is this is a fallacy as dozens of false trails where others have got lost resulting in ecological degradation. It would be very easy to get lost and seriously injured on one of the steep trails to pools.
